Smart Fabrics: The Next Frontier in Hoodie Technology

Smart fabrics are arguably the most exciting development in future-ready hoodie materials. These textiles are designed to interact with the environment, offering dynamic responses to temperature changes, moisture, and even the wearer’s movements. For example, some hoodies are now being made with phase-change materials (PCMs), which absorb and release heat based on the body’s needs. When you’re cold, the fabric releases heat; when you’re warm, it absorbs it, maintaining a balanced temperature throughout the day. These smart fabrics could also feature moisture-wicking and odor-resistant properties, ensuring that your hoodie not only keeps you warm but stays fresh and dry no matter how active you are. As the technology behind these fabrics advances, expect to see more hoodies equipped with these cutting-edge features, making them more versatile than ever before.

Weather-Resistant Fabrics: Battle the Elements

Winter often means more than just cold temperatures—it brings rain, snow, and wind. To make winter hoodies more adaptable to unpredictable weather conditions, designers are turning to advanced weather-resistant fabrics. Waterproof and windproof coatings, like GORE-TEX or DWR (Durable Water Repellent), are increasingly being used in hoodie constructions, ensuring that wearers stay dry and protected from the elements. These fabrics are treated to repel water while allowing the garment to remain breathable, so sweat doesn’t build up underneath, keeping you comfortable even in the most extreme weather. The combination of weather-resistant treatments and insulating fabrics creates a hoodie that’s perfect for everything from winter hiking to urban commuting, providing both warmth and protection without sacrificing style.

Eco-Friendly Fabrics: Sustainability Meets Performance

As environmental concerns continue to shape the fashion industry, eco-friendly fabrics are becoming a prominent feature in future-ready winter hoodies. Recycled materials, such as post-consumer recycled polyester (rPET), are increasingly being used to create high-performance winter wear. These fabrics not only reduce waste but also maintain excellent insulating properties, making them perfect for cold-weather clothing. Additionally, sustainable natural fibers such as organic cotton, hemp, and even bamboo are being incorporated into hoodie designs. These fabrics are not only gentle on the environment but are also naturally breathable and moisture-wicking, making them ideal for activewear and winter layering. With the global push toward sustainability, future-ready hoodies are increasingly made from eco-conscious materials that help reduce fashion’s environmental footprint.

Stretch Fabrics for Comfort and Flexibility

Winter wear often comes with the trade-off of sacrificing mobility for warmth. However, future-ready hoodie fabrics are changing this by incorporating high-stretch materials that allow for maximum comfort and flexibility. Spandex, elastane, and other stretch fibers are now blended with insulating fabrics to create hoodies that move with the body, allowing for greater freedom of movement without compromising warmth. This stretch technology is particularly beneficial for active winter sports, like snowboarding or skiing, where flexibility and comfort are just as important as warmth. The ability to layer these stretch fabrics with other garments also enhances their versatility, making them ideal for both casual wear and athletic use in winter conditions.

Reflective and Visibility-Enhancing Fabrics

As the days get shorter and daylight hours become limited during the winter months, visibility becomes an essential safety concern. To address this, hoodie designers are incorporating reflective fabrics and visibility-enhancing details into their designs. These fabrics include reflective threads and coatings that help increase visibility in low-light conditions, making them perfect for early morning jogs, evening walks, or cycling in the winter. Some future-ready hoodies even include built-in LED lights or glow-in-the-dark elements, offering an additional layer of visibility for those who need to be seen in dim conditions. As safety becomes a growing priority in fashion, these innovative fabrics are redefining what it means to be both stylish and visible during winter.

The Integration of Temperature-Regulating Fabrics

Temperature regulation is one of the most sought-after features in modern winter wear, and future hoodie fabrics are leading the way in this area. Fabrics like Outlast, which were initially developed for NASA, are now being used to create hoodies that actively regulate the wearer’s body temperature. These fabrics contain microscopic capsules that absorb excess heat when the body is warm and release it when the body cools down. The result is a garment that helps keep the wearer comfortable in a wide range of temperatures, making it perfect for the fluctuating conditions of winter. Whether you’re inside a heated building or out in the cold, temperature-regulating fabrics ensure you stay at the optimal temperature throughout the day.

Hybrid Fabrics for All-Season Wear

Winter wear doesn’t always have to be relegated to a specific season, and hybrid fabrics are helping extend the usability of future-ready hoodies. These materials combine the best properties of different fabrics to create all-season functionality. For example, lightweight, moisture-wicking materials are layered with insulated fabrics to provide warmth without excessive bulk, making them suitable for both winter and transitional seasons. Hybrid fabrics also provide enhanced breathability and moisture management, ensuring that wearers stay comfortable no matter the temperature. The versatility of these fabrics means that future-ready hoodies can be worn year-round, making them a smart investment for anyone looking for year-round comfort and performance.

The Role of 3D Knitting in Hoodie Design

One of the most exciting developments in hoodie fabric technology is the rise of 3D knitting. This advanced knitting technique allows designers to create seamless, form-fitting garments with intricate patterns and structural designs. 3D knitting eliminates the need for traditional stitching, making garments lighter, more durable, and more flexible. This technology enables the creation of hoodies that fit the body like a second skin, offering unparalleled comfort and performance. Additionally, 3D knitting allows for the use of multiple yarn types in a single garment, creating complex textures and fabric layers that enhance both the aesthetic and functional qualities of the hoodie.
